Ansicht
Dokumentation
ABENCDS_ASSOCIATION_V2 - CDS ASSOCIATION V2
rdisp/max_wprun_time - Maximum work process run time SUBST_MERGE_LIST - merge external lists to one complete list with #if... logic for R3upDiese Dokumentation steht unter dem Copyright der SAP AG.
- CDS-View-Entität, SELECT, Assoziationen
Beispiel
Die unten gezeigte CDS-View-Entität DEMO_SALES_CDS_SO_I_VE gibt Information über Kundenauftragspositionen zurück. Sie definiert drei Assoziationen:
- Eine To-Parent-Assoziation _SalesOrder: Eine Kundenauftragsposition muss immer zu einem Kundenauftrag gehören, damit eine existentielle Abhängigkeit existiert.
- eine Komposition _ScheduleLine: jede Kundenauftragspositionen kann eine oder mehrere Einteilungen haben, damit die CDS-View-Entität mit der Information über Einteilungen als Kompositionskind definiert wird.
- Eine einfache Assoziation _Material: mit dieser Assoziation kann eine Kundenauftragsposition um Information über das Material erweitert werden.
In der SELECT-Liste werden _SalesOrder und _ScheduleLine exponiert. Der Zugriff von außerhalb ist möglich, aber die aktuelle View verwendet ihre Daten nicht und kein Join wird generiert. Aus der Assoziation _Material wird das Feld material in die View aufgenommen. D.h. die Assoziation wird nicht als Join instanziiert. Da sie nicht veröffentlicht wird, kann sie weder in anderen CDS-View-Entitäten noch in verwendet werden.
IMAGE @@ABDOC_ASSOC_EXPL.png@@579@@456@@Weitere Details finden Sie unter folgenden Abschnitten:
BAL_S_LOG - Application Log: Log header data SUBST_MERGE_LIST - merge external lists to one complete list with #if... logic for R3up
Diese Dokumentation steht unter dem Copyright der SAP AG.
Length: 2630 Date: 20240523 Time: 175102 sap01-206 ( 40 ms )